Raz Ohara teams up with Oliver Doerell, best known for his work on City Center Offices to form RAZ OHARA AND THE ODD ORCHESTRA, which quickly sweeps into a quiet, folktronica with "Happy Song" and the moodier shades of "Kisses." The quiet accompaniment helps emphasize Ohara's vocals, as with the emotive "Agony" or the dreamy "Where He At." The background strings of "Counting Days" offer a moody setting against which Ohara can pine away against the clicking percussion, But the sheer beauty of "Wondering" is like a blast of sunshine after a rainy day, while the instrumental "Love For Mrs. Rhodes" leaves behind its haunting traces. "Set On You" returns to a spare, near-acoustic sound, reminiscent of Ohara's solo albums, though, with the electronics, it somehow grows in stature. As does the album as a whole.
